Influence of spherical porous aggregate content on microstructures and properties of gas-permeable mullite-corundum refractories

Published in 2019 at "Ceramics International"

DOI: 10.1016/j.ceramint.2019.05.284

Abstract: Abstract In this study, six gas-permeable mullite-corundum refractories with 45–95 wt% spherical porous mullite aggregates were prepared. The influence of the spherical porous aggregate content (SPAC) on the microstructure, gas permeability, and mechanical properties was analysed… read more here.
